Step 1: To access Paste Special, go to the Home tab in WPS Office. Step 2: In the Home ribbon, click on Paste to expand options. Step 3: Here, simply click on Paste Special, and the copied text from the Word document will be pasted in WPS Office without highlighting. Steps to Use Switch Mode Click on the View tab located in the ribbon at the top of the page. Locate and click on Switch Modes. This action will toggle the document color, changing it from dark mode to the default color scheme. How to Enable the Dark Mode on WPS Spreadsheet - WPS Sheets. Step 1: Open WPS Spreadsheet now known as WPS Sheets. Step 2: Go to the View option. Step 3: Click the Eye Protection Mode and select Dark Mode.

Select the Redact tool from the toolbar: To use the redact PDF tool, first select it from the toolbar in WPS Office. Choose the area to be redacted: Click and drag the cursor over the area you want to redact. The redaction tool will replace the selected area with a black box.
